I have my 1931s in one place and my 1928s in another, so I won't be able to tell you until tomorrow if there's a size variance between the two. But you can most definitely tell by the checklists. As you can see from the scans, the cards are numbered on the front.

Here is the 1928 Checklist:

If the card follows the numbering convention above, it's a 1928. The only commonality in numbering between the two sets is with #25 Hack Wilson (which actually shows a photo of Art Wilson in the 1928 set so it should be easy to determine which is which), and #59 Dave Bancroft.
